WebThe tendency to gain electrons increases on moving across a period due to an increase in the nuclear charge and a decrease in the atomic size. Hence, non-metallic character increases across a period. Web14 aug. 2024 · Trends in atomic size result from differences in the effective nuclear charges (\(Z_{eff}\)) experienced by electrons in the outermost orbitals of the elements.
